Understanding the Car Diagnostic Test
A car diagnostic test is a process that identifies potential problems within your vehicle’s critical systems. This includes the engine, exhaust, transmission, ignition, fuel system, and more.
Traditionally, car diagnostic tests are conducted at dealerships and auto repair shops. However, with the right tools and knowledge, you can effectively perform these tests yourself, right in your own driveway. Despite sounding complex, a DIY car diagnostic test is often quick, affordable, and straightforward.

Decoding the Time Investment: How Long Does a Car Diagnostic Test Take?
A basic car diagnostic test is remarkably quick, often taking only a few minutes. The initial step in any diagnostic process is reading the check engine light codes, also known as OBD2 code reading. This crucial step generally takes just a few minutes. Mechanics use a car diagnostic scanner to access and interpret these trouble codes, which pinpoint the area of the potential problem.
Once these Diagnostic Trouble Codes (DTCs) are retrieved, mechanics typically conduct further investigation to gain a clearer understanding of the malfunction and determine the most effective repair strategy based on the specific error codes.
If you opt for a professional diagnostic test at an auto shop, be prepared for a longer overall time commitment. Waiting for service and discussing findings and repair options afterward can easily extend the process. Realistically, you should expect to spend at least an hour, and 2-3 hours is a reasonable estimate for a comprehensive car diagnostic service at a shop.

Understanding the Costs: How Much Does a Car Diagnostic Test Cost?
The cost of a car diagnostic test can vary widely, influenced by your vehicle’s make, model, and the complexity of the potential issues. Industry experts estimate that you can expect to pay anywhere from $40 to $400 for a diagnostic test at a dealership or repair shop. Crucially, this cost is before any actual repairs are performed.
While some establishments advertise “free car diagnostic services,” it’s important to be aware of potential hidden fees. Often, these “free” services are limited to the initial engine light code pull. Further investigation and labor to diagnose the root cause and propose solutions are typically billed separately, often ranging from $40 to $400 or more. Even at auto parts stores like Autozone, while they may offer a free code pull, they will likely recommend purchasing a scanner from them for further diagnostics.

Step 1: Reading Diagnostic Trouble Codes (DTCs)
Every car diagnostic test begins with reading Diagnostic Trouble Codes, also known as On-Board Diagnostic Codes (OBD Codes). The On-Board Diagnostic system was implemented and mandated for all vehicles sold in the United States starting in 1996. This system established a standardized trouble code system for self-diagnostic results. Therefore, for all cars manufactured after 1996, you can use a standard OBD2 scanner or reader to perform a car diagnostic test. Using an OBD2 scanner, you can retrieve diagnostic trouble codes (check engine light codes) from your car’s computer. This provides a list of codes indicating potential problem areas. While the codes don’t pinpoint the exact fault, they offer valuable insights into the nature of the issue, guiding your further diagnosis and repair efforts.

Step 2: Interpreting the Codes and Investigating Further
Once you have the list of codes, the next step is understanding their meaning and diagnosing the potential problem.
For example, a P0442 code signifies “Evaporative Emission Control System Leak Detected (Small Leak).” This code description often includes possible symptoms, potential causes, and basic diagnostic steps you can perform yourself. A P0442 code could be triggered by something as simple as a loose gas cap or a more complex issue like a damaged EVAP line, with repair costs ranging from $20 to $100 or more for parts and potential labor if professionally repaired. The appropriate actions vary depending on the specific code, other codes present, and your car’s make and model.

Certain Bluetooth OBD2 scanners come with companion apps that provide code explanations directly. If you use a traditional ELM327 scanner or a wired tool without built-in explanations, you can easily search for code definitions online using Google or dedicated OBD2 code websites.
